| Manufacturer | Allen Bradley |
|---|---|
| Product Type | Adjustable Frequency AC Drive |
| Product Line | PowerFlex 700S |
| Part Number | 20DC015A0EYNAEBBE |
| Weight | 32.00 lbs (14.51 kg) |
| Voltage | 400V AC |
| Phases | 3 |
| 400V Input Amps | 15.4 |
| Enclosure | IP20, NEMA Type 1 |
| Human Interface Machine | Blank Cover |
| Documentation | Quick Start Guide |
| Brake | IGBT |
| Bus Undervoltage Trip | Adjustable |
| Heat Sink Thermistor | Monitored by microprocessor overtemp trip |
| Logic Control Ride-Thru | 0.25 sec., drive not running |
| Power Ride-Thru | 15 milliseconds at full load |
The 20DC015A0EYNAEBBE is a sophisticated adjustable frequency AC drive from Allen-Bradley, part of the PowerFlex 700S series. It operates effectively with a three-phase input voltage of 400 volts AC and supports a maximum input current of 15.4 amps. Its design prioritizes efficiency and stability, making it suitable for various demanding applications.
Built within an IP20-rated enclosure, this unit meets NEMA Type 1 specifications, ensuring protection against dust and foreign objects in controlled environments. The unit presents a blank cover for its human-machine interface, which enhances the simplicity of integration and operation. Furthermore, the accompanying quick start guide facilitates seamless setup for efficient deployment in various operational settings.
The device incorporates an IGBT braking system, providing effective control over motor speed and torque. Additionally, it features an adjustable bus undervoltage trip, which allows for customization according to specific application needs. A heat sink thermistor closely monitored by a microprocessor ensures reliable performance by preventing overheating through an integrated overtemp trip feature. Logic control enables a ride-thru capacity of 0.25 seconds while the drive is not actively engaged, alongside a power ride-thru capability of 15 milliseconds at full load, securing operational continuity during brief disturbances.
